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our team carefully inspects the affected area to find out the extent of the damage. We look for signs of water damage, including discoloration, warping, and buckling. Our technicians use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and find out the best course of action. This step is crucial in determining the scope of the project and the equipment needed to complete it.
Step 2: Containment
We contain the affected area to prevent further damage and reduce the risk of secondary damage. Our team uses specialized equipment to seal off the area and prevent water from spreading. This step is critical in preventing further damage and ensuring that your home is restored to its original condition.
Step 3: Drying
We employ a drying protocol that ensures your home is thoroughly dry and free from bacteria and mold. Our team uses specialized equipment to dry the affected area, including dehumidifiers and air movers. We monitor moisture levels closely to ensure that your home is dry and free from bacteria and mold.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once the affected area is dry, our team cleans and sanitizes the area to prevent the growth of bacteria and mold. We use specialized equipment and cleaning solutions to ensure that your home is clean and free from any remaining moisture.

Warning Signs You Need Carpet Water Damage Restoration
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ems from developing. Here are some warning signs you need Carpet Water Damage Restoration: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Mildew and mold can cause musty odors that linger even after cleaning. If you notice a persistent smell in your home, it may be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the smell and restore your home to its original condition.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ice that your flooring is warped or buckled, it may be a sign that water has seeped into the subfloor. Our team can help you identify the extent of the damage and restore your flooring to its original condition.
